Discussion

UK /["/dɪˈskʌʃn/"]/US /["/dɪˈskʌʃn/"]/

Definition

a conversation about somebody/something; the process of discussing somebody/something

In simple words: A talk about something with one or more people.

Examples

  • We had an interesting discussion about our favorite books in class.
  • The discussion around climate change is becoming more urgent.
  • There will be a discussion panel at the conference next week.
  • I enjoy the discussion after watching a movie with my friends.
  • The discussion in the meeting took a different direction after a few minutes.

Usage notes

Use 'discussion' in settings like meetings or classes. It's appropriate in formal and informal contexts but avoid overly casual situations.

Grammar pattern

discussion + of/about + topic

Memory hint

Think of 'discussing' with multiple people -- sounds like 'discuss-shun'.

Common mistakes

  • Using 'discussion' as a verb instead of a noun.
  • Saying 'discuss about' instead of just 'discuss'.
  • Confusing 'discussion' with 'debate.'
